The web address iservice.tatapower.com is a dedicated service portal used by Tata Power to facilitate customer interactions and digital service requests. It serves as a central hub for residential and commercial consumers to manage their electricity connections without visiting a physical office. Primary Functions and Features

The portal is designed to streamline various utility-related tasks, including:

Service Requests: Users can apply for new electricity connections, request a change of name on a bill, or modify their sanctioned load or category.

Document Management: It allows applicants to upload necessary KYC documents (like Aadhaar or PAN) and signature files directly to the platform for verification.

Billing & Payments: Customers can view and download current or past bills, check their payment history, and make online payments via various digital methods like credit/debit cards or net banking.

Account Tracking: The portal provides real-time updates on the status of ongoing service requests and allows users to track their energy consumption patterns.

Special Programs: Users can enroll in initiatives like the Demand Response program, where they can configure smart thermostats to save on energy bills during peak hours. How to Use the Portal

Access: Visit the Tata Power Customer Portal or the specific "iservice" sub-links provided in official communications.

Registration/Login: Existing customers can log in using their Consumer Account (CA) number or registered mobile number. New users must sign up by providing basic details like email and mobile number.

Applying for Services: To start a request, such as a name change, select the Service Request tab, fill in the required applicant data, and upload the mandatory documents in JPG or PDF format. Contact and Support

For assistance with the portal or technical issues, Tata Power provides several support channels:

Toll-Free Helpline: Call 19124 for connection-related queries.

Mobile App: Many portal functions are also available via the My Tata Power App.

WhatsApp: Customers can also initiate certain services and receive billing alerts through Tata Power's official WhatsApp channel. Welcome to Tata Power-DDL - Delhi
